Status Update By Elinor Lipman Happy 40th Birthday, Broadside Books! (This from Shelf Awareness): Congratulations to Broadside Books, Northampton, Mass., which is celebrating its 40th anniversary Friday and Saturday, September 19-20, with a series of events and a 20% off sale both days (except for Jordi Herolds book during his Friday night reading/signing). Events begin tomorrow from 9-10 a.m., when Bill Newman of WHMP will broadcast his morning show from the store with interviews with writers @Cathi Hanauer, @Suzanne Strempek Shea, Barry Werth and @Andrea Ayvazian as well as with customers and staff. From 5-6 p.m., former Northampton mayors Mary Ford and Clare Higgins join current mayor David Narkiewicz to talk about Northampton through the last 40 years. The event will also feature a Northampton history quiz. At 7:30 p.m., Jordi Herold reads from his new book, Positively Center Street: My 25 Years at the Iron Horse Music Hall. Music critic/historian Dave Sokol will be on hand, and there will be live music and refreshments. On Saturday at 10:30 a.m., Northampton childrens authors Grace Lin, Jeanne Birdsall, Jane Dyer and Mordicai Gerstein will read from childrens books they love. At noon, there is a kids scavenger hunt in local stores, with prizes. At 2 p.m., theres live music, and at 3 p.m., free Barts ice cream will be available outside the store. Celebrations culminate with the 40th Anniversary Party at 7 p.m. that includes remarks by authors Tracy Kidder, Elinor Lipman, @Anthony Giardina and other friends of Broadside, food, fun and reminiscences.
